One perk of being wealthy is having ample time to cater to your children’s every whim. That’s exactly what Chrissy Teigen did in 2018 when her then-two-year-old daughter, Luna was going through her picky eating phase. Instead of wasting time by attempting to convince her daughter to try new foods, Teigen made eating fun by creating an honorary restaurant with menus to match! “I made a restaurant for my 2 and a half year old,” Teigen captioned a video of the options on X, formerly Twitter, which included kid-approved staples such as cheese quesadillas, cereal, chicken tenders and fries, and homemade Lunchables. Absolutely foolproof!

However, Luna isn’t the only Legend child that’s been pampered since birth. In 2020, the then-parents-of-two threw Luna and their son Miles a lavish tea party that could put any adult celebration to shame! Using a small plot of their sprawling acreage, the Legends turned their backyard into a whimsical tea party, which included pizza, cookies, tea, and juice. The parents also made sure the attendees, which included their kids’ friends, were dressed in accordance to the whimsical theme, consisting of a soft-pink color palette. That same year, the parents threw Miles an adorable Sesame Street-themed birthday party. “Happy birthday to the boy who gives our household so much life,” Teigen captioned an Instagram snap of the occasion. “You’re bonkers, my tiny fearless love bug, but I wouldn’t have it any other way … I love you, happy TWO.”
